Practical Brand Designer Notes

Before using Game on 5th Grade Back to School Ninja in a real campaign, always test it with your brand color palette. Check how it looks in black and white to ensure it remains legible and visually appealing. Place it inside real campaign mockups to see how it fits within the broader design language.

Preview the asset on mobile screens and test its performance in various environments. Compare it against competitor visuals to gauge its effectiveness in the market. Ensure it pairs well with different font styles—serif, sans serif, script, and display fonts—and review spacing and balance for optimal visual harmony.

Finally, confirm that you have a commercial license before using it in paid campaigns, client work, or business branding. This ensures legal compliance and protects your brand’s reputation.
